South Carolina Legal Code

§ 59-4-120

Ask AI about this
For purposes of the Tuition Prepayment Program, the annual increase in tuition for an institution cannot exceed seven percent per year from Fiscal Year 2006-2007. To the extent that actual tuition for an institution exceeds an annual growth of seven percent per year, the institution shall grant a waiver of the difference to the designated beneficiary and must not pass along the difference to any student. HISTORY: 2008 Act No. 246, Section 2, eff July 1, 2008.
